MEV Bot Strategies: A Deep Dive for Developers

Understanding MEV bots requires a thorough exploration of their strategies. Developers venturing into this space should firstly grasping the core concepts of transaction reordering and front-running. Common MEV bot strategies involve sandwich trading – where a bot executes buy and sell orders around a substantial user transaction – and arbitrage opportunities, exploiting price variations across different decentralized exchanges (DEXs). More sophisticated strategies might incorporate liquidations on lending platforms or rebalancing funds within decentralized finance (DeFi). Here's a concise overview:

  • Sandwich Trading: Capitalizing on price slippage by inserting trades before and after a victim's order.
  • Arbitrage: Identifying price gaps between DEXs and fulfilling trades for profit .
  • Liquidation Bots: Automated systems that carry out liquidations on risky positions.
  • Searcher Bots: Scanning the mempool for beneficial opportunities.
